Aurora Schools Foundation The Aurora Schools Foundation (ASF) supports imaginative and innovative opportunities for Aurora School students beyond traditional funding.

ASF was founded in 1994. Our Mission

The Aurora Schools Foundation exists to enhance the educational experience of Aurora City Schools. Our Goals

Did you know that in Ohio, stepchildren have no automatic legal right to inherit from a stepparent? Unless they've been legally adopted or are specifically named in a formal estate plan, the law simply doesn't recognize that relationship.

Here's what that means in practice: if you die without a will, Ohio's default laws send everything to biological relatives, adopted children, and your spouse. Stepchildren who weren't adopted receive nothing — regardless of how close the relationship was or how long you raised them.

There's another wrinkle blended families often miss, too. Leaving everything to a surviving spouse by default sounds simple, but it doesn't actually guarantee your own biological children are protected. That spouse could later remarry, change beneficiaries, or otherwise leave them out down the road.
None of this is hard to fix. A properly drafted will can name stepchildren directly as beneficiaries. A revocable living trust gives you more control over how and when they receive assets. And updating the beneficiary forms on retirement accounts, IRAs, and life insurance policies can close a lot of these gaps on its own.

✨ ASF Grant Impact Spotlight✨

📚 Harmon Media Center Specialist, Mary L. Beckstrom, used her ASF Grant to bring the Language Arts Festival to Harmon Middle School!

The festival featured Julie Ditchburn Patton, author of Bigfoot is a Jerk and publisher of Bizzare Books, who shared her journey to becoming an author with Harmon students. Students then had the chance to explore their own ideas through a creative, hands-on writing workshop!

And in the spirit of National Nonprofit Day, here are 3 Fun Facts About Supporting a Nonprofit:

💡 Qualified Charitable Distributions (QCDs): Individuals age 70½ and older can make tax-free gifts directly from a retirement account to a qualified charity. These distributions are generally excluded from federal and Ohio taxable income, can count toward Required Minimum Distributions (RMDs), and may help reduce taxable income and avoid higher tax brackets. QCDs can also provide a tax benefit even for those who take the standard deduction.

💡 Wills & Estate Planning: Charitable giving can be incorporated into your will or estate plan by designating a nonprofit to receive a gift or portion of your estate. It’s a way to create a lasting legacy while supporting a cause that matters to you.

💡 Donor-Advised Funds (DAFs): A DAF is a giving account established through a sponsoring public charity. Donors may receive an immediate tax deduction when they contribute assets and can later recommend grants to eligible nonprofits, with the sponsoring organization managing the funds and approving grant distributions. DAFs can simplify recordkeeping and support long-term charitable planning.
